Tools Needed

  • Basin
  • Pan

Ingredients

  • Squid: 2 lb
  • Green onion
  • Ginger
  • Cooking wine
  • Salt
  • Vermicelli noodles: 2 bundles
  • Onion
  • Mushrooms
  • Garlic sauce
  • Light soy sauce
  • Water
  • Oil

Step-by-Step Instructions

Step 1. Prepare the Squid and Vermicelli

  • Cut squid into larger rings. Put in a basin, add a spoonful of salt, rub and mix to clean off surface mud and liquid.
  • Rinse squid several times with clean water and drain.
  • Soak vermicelli in warm water.

Step 2. Sauté Aromatics and Vermicelli

  • Heat oil in a pan. Add onion slices and stir fry until fragrant.
  • Add mushrooms and soaked vermicelli, spreading evenly.

Step 3. Cook the Garlic Squid Vermicelli

  • Arrange squid rolls on top and spread garlic sauce over them.
  • Drizzle light soy sauce and a little water to prevent sticking.
  • Cover and cook on high heat for 4-5 minutes.

FAQs

1. Can I use other types of noodles instead of vermicelli?

Yes! Thin rice noodles or even spaghetti would work well as substitutes. Just be mindful of cooking times; they may differ slightly.

2. What if I don't have fresh squid? Can I use frozen?

Absolutely! Just make sure to thaw the squid completely before cooking. Pat it dry with paper towels to remove excess moisture.

3. How can I make this recipe spicier?

Add a pinch of red pepper flakes or a dash of your favorite chili garlic sauce to the garlic while it's sautéing. Adjust to your preferred level of heat.
